Where to Exercise Caution

While this resource is incredibly versatile, there are scenarios where you need to be careful. Because the sweatshirt fabric has natural folds and shadows, very small cutting details in your SVG design might get lost visually if placed in a deep crease of the mockup. If your design relies on thin lines or intricate, crowded compositions, ensure you place the graphic on the flattest part of the shirt in the image.

Additionally, be mindful of color contrast. If you are using low-contrast colors in your clipart, they may not stand out against the heathered texture of the sweatshirt. For layered vinyl projects, simplify the layout slightly when creating the mockup image to ensure the layers remain distinct and readable to the customer. Always remember that the mockup is a representation; the final physical product must still meet your quality standards for commercial design.

Practical Notes for the Serious Crafter

Before you integrate this into your workflow for customer orders, here are a few practical steps I recommend based on my own experience:

  1. Test the File: Always test your final file on the mockup before listing it as an Etsy product. Ensure the resolution is high enough for zooming.
  2. Check Transparency: If you are overlaying a PNG, verify the edges are clean and free of white halos.
  3. Confirm Resolution: For sublimation design previews, make sure the image is 300 DPI so it doesn't look pixelated on high-res screens.
  4. Color Accuracy: Test how your colors look on both light and dark versions of the mockup if available, as screen calibration varies.
  5. Font Pairing: This rustic style pairs beautifully with handwritten fonts or bold display fonts. Avoid overly delicate script fonts that might get lost against the fabric texture.
  6. Licensing: Always confirm the commercial license terms. Ensure you are allowed to use the mockup images for marketing your physical goods or digital downloads.
